How can I get rid of dark green algae in my tropical fish tank?
I have a rekord 96 fish tank which stands in my dining room. It has sunlight on it for most of the day. I can't seem to get rid of dark green algae. Can anyone help wiht this problem or are there any techniques. Thanks for all your help.
The tank being in direct sunlight will prob be the main cause so if its possible id move the tank. Have you thought of buying some plecs for your tank? There amazing little things and will eat all the alge in your tank or you could buy a scraper to get it of sides of tank. Also little things like 20% weekly water changes and making sure theres no uneating food in tank should also help.
